The Demise at Thermopylae
In the year 480 before Christ, a small force of Spartans, led by the renowned King Leonides, made their fateful stand against the vast Persian army at the narrow strait of Thermopylae. The Persians, eager to overpower Greece, met fierce resistance from the Spartans, who fought with unwavering valour.
For days, the Spartans maintained their position against overwhelming odds, inflicting heavy casualties on the Persian army. However, a traitor exposed a secret route through the mountains, allowing the Persians to outflank the Spartans. Confronted this unexpected shift, King Leonidas and his remaining men chose to make a last stand in their ultimate sacrifice.
The outcome of the battle was a defeat for the Spartans, but their heroism has become legendary. Their story continues to inspire people around the world with its themes of courage and dedication.
